To perform the Plyometric Push-Up – In Outs properly, you must:
- Start in a high plank, or at the top of the pushup position. Your torso should be in a straight line, core engaged (tightened), and palms directly under your shoulders.
- Start to lower your body as if you’re going to do a pushup until your chest is almost touching the floor.
- As you push up, do so with enough force for your hands to leave the ground. For added difficulty, you can clap your hands together, but this is optional.
- Land lightly on to the object you are using (i.e. Sandbags, Blocks, Plates, etc…) moving into your next rep immediately.
- Lower your body in the push-up position again with your hand on top of the object
- With force, explode back into the air
- Land softly and smoothing back onto the ground.
- Repeat.
